See:
Veenstra et al. (1998) Cell Death Diff. 5:774-784
protocol adapted from Blaschke et al., (1996) Development 122, 1165-1174. Submitted by Gert Veenstra.


'''Fixation and pretreatment'''
Dejelly albino embryos carefully in 2% Cysteine (pH 7.8).
Remove the vitellin membrane with two pairs of tweezers (or carefully pierce multiple times after fixation)
Fix the embryos in MEMPFA for 1 hour at room temperature
        (MEMPFA: 100 mM MOPS pH 7.4, 2 mM EGTA, 1 mM MgSO4, 4% paraformaldehyde)
Wash 2 times 30 minutes in methanol, store in methanol at -20 °C.
Wash embryos 2 times 15 minutes at room temperature in PBT
        (0.2% Tween in phosphate buffered saline (PBS))
Wash embryos 2 times 15 minutes at room temperature in PBS
'''End labelling'''
Wash embryos 30 min. in TdT buffer (Gibco) 1 hr. at room temp.
Incubate embryos overnight at room temp., in TdT buffer containing 0.5 µM digoxygenin-dUTP (Boehringer) and 150 U/ml TdT (Gibco).
Wash 2 x 1 hr. with PBS/EDTA (1 mM), at 65°C
Wash 4 x 1 hr. with PBS at room temp.
'''Detection and chromogenic reaction'''
As for in situ hybridization, see:
Harland,R.M. 1991. In situ hybridization: An improved whole mount method for Xenopus embryos, vol. 36. Academic Press Inc., San Diego, pp. 685-695. [http://www.xenbase.org/literature/article.do?method=display&articleId=25226]
Or for a fluorescent protocol see Vize et al., 2009. [http://www.xenbase.org/literature/article.do?method=display&articleId=39821]
